Output b26064493c3ed5f26841de6ae91ea7c09b76e8ef3fe56fe8f23c5663ed4a630a:5

value
6407
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 340e20e88ba2148ac82a90f852807b3aa9a9f991d48a05eb856a2b229c8553a6
address
bc1pxs8zp6yt5g2g4jp2jru99qrm8256n7v36j9qt6u9dg4j98y92wnqus83s7
transaction
b26064493c3ed5f26841de6ae91ea7c09b76e8ef3fe56fe8f23c5663ed4a630a
confirmations
22195
spent
true